Output 18c96768a826690c42b85d02ebb08c0e73d229071367eb6e57ce2122a3ad4040:1

value
33802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 710878019af0e68e98da2ee23f785f9e111318e0 OP_EQUAL
address
3BzgRe9nTAJ5M5cvPfuqQgkdz1yGTtVtKJ
transaction
18c96768a826690c42b85d02ebb08c0e73d229071367eb6e57ce2122a3ad4040
spent
true